This is a hidden gem. Have you ever updated an app via the Play Store only to realize the new version broke a mod (e.g., YouTube Vanced or a patched Spotify)?
Pro functionality:
The Pro Key allows you to "Detach from Market." This tells the Play Store that the app is not installed, preventing automatic or accidental updates. The free version cannot do this. You keep your modded app safe, while the Play Store ignores it.
Modern Android phones often come with "Dual Apps" (Xiaomi, Samsung) or "Work Profiles." Standard Android backup solutions (including Google Drive) completely ignore the cloned/secondary app data.
The Pro Advantage:
Titanium Backup Pro is one of the only tools that can correctly back up and restore data for multiple user profiles (ID 0, ID 10, ID 11, etc.). If you run two WhatsApp accounts or a separate work profile, the free version will only save the primary instance. The Pro Key handles the clones flawlessly.
